Job description
SENIOR MECHANICAL DESIGNER & TECHNICAL LEAD

Reports To: Production Manager, ABU

Department: Assemblies Business Unit

Location: Collingwood, ON

Job Type: Full-time permanent

SUMMAY: The Senior Mechanical Designer & Technical Lead is the fabrication and mechanical engineering expert within the Assembly Business Unit. This role includes advanced mechanical design responsibilities with hands‑on machining, prototyping, and next‑generation manufacturing capabilities. The position ensures manufacturable design solutions, rapid prototype execution, and the development of production fixtures, including the processes required to use them. It also drives modernization of internal manufacturing through CNC automation, additive manufacturing, and new production practices. The position provides high‑level technical guidance to engineering, production, and assembly teams and is a key contributor throughout the product lifecycle, from concept through sustained production.

Responsibilities
Lead Mechanical Design
  • Create detailed 3D CAD models and 2D drawings in SolidWorks for hydrophone and transducer subassemblies and mechanical housings.
  • Design fixtures, jigs, molds, and assembly tooling.
  • Perform trade‑analysis balancing performance, cost, and manufacturability.
  • Apply GD&T and tolerance stack‑up principles to ensure repeatable, reliable assembly.
  • Lead Design for Manufacturing (DFM) reviews and collaborate with engineering and production stakeholders.
  • Maintain drawing standards, revision control, and technical documentation.
  • Support product development from concept, through prototyping, to production handoff.
Prototype Fabrication, Machining & Toolmaking
  • Program, operate, and maintain manual and CNC machining equipment.
  • Fabricate precision components, fixtures, housings, and tooling.
  • Interpret engineering drawings and CAD models for accurate fabrication.
  • Recommend design modifications to improve manufacturability or performance.
  • Build and maintain mechanical fixtures for hydrophone and transducer testing.
Additive Manufacturing & Advanced Processes
  • Lead adoption and operation of additive manufacturing systems (polymer and/or metal).
  • Identify opportunities where AM can reduce lead time or cost.
  • Develop hybrid workflows combining machining and AM.
  • Establish internal standards for AM‑produced components.
Technical Problem Solving
  • Support integration of mechanical and electronic components.
  • Assist assembly staff in resolving mechanical challenges.
  • Provide input on material selection, mechanical testing, and root‑cause investigations.
  • Support ISO‑compliant documentation and process improvements.
Machine Shop Development & Continuous Improvement
  • Set up and maintain the machine shop environment.
  • Implement 5S, safety practices, and preventive maintenance schedules.
  • Organize tooling, work holding, and machining workflows for rapid turnaround.
  • Evaluate and recommend new equipment or tools based on ROI and capability needs.
  • Develop internal machining and AM standards to ensure consistency and quality.
Qualifications
  • Diploma or Degree in Mechanical Engineering Technology, Mechanical Engineering, Manufacturing Engineering, or related field.
  • 8–15 years mechanical design and machining experience.
  • Extensive SolidWorks experience (complex assemblies, drawings, configurations).
  • Hands‑on experience with manual and CNC machining.
  • Significant experience in fixture and manufacturing tooling design.
  • Additive manufacturing experience preferred.
  • Background in marine, acoustics, defence, or electronics packaging is an asset.
  • Expert proficiency in SolidWorks modelling, drafting, and GD&T application.
  • Strong understanding of machining practices, tolerances, and materials science.
  • Ability to design and fabricate complex mechanical components.
Key Outcomes
  • Quality and manufacturability of mechanical designs.
  • Accuracy and lead time of machined and printed components.
  • Successful adoption and integration of advanced manufacturing methods.
  • Reduction in design rework and production delays.
  • 95% schedule adherence and Zero material‑ready delays caused by mechanical design or tooling readiness.
